Position Summary

We have an exciting opportunity for an experienced Sr. Compensation Analyst to join the firm’s Human Resources department in our Greenville, South Carolina office. The Senior Compensation Analyst leads the design, analysis, and administration of compensation programs for attorneys and business professionals within the firm. This role operates with greater independence on complex compensation matters, mentors junior analysts, and partners with HR leadership to shape compensation practices that remain competitive, equitable, and aligned with the firm’s strategic goals, while maintaining compliance with applicable regulations and internal policies. 


Essential Functions

  • Lead compensation benchmarking and market analysis using legal industry surveys and compensation databases, and recommend adjustments to keep the firm competitive. 
  • Analyze and design salary, bonus, and compensation structures for associates, shareholders, and business services staff. 
  • Lead annual compensation review cycles, including merit increases and bonus planning, from analysis through implementation. 
  • Ensure compensation programs are internally equitable and externally competitive. 
  • Lead job evaluations and role leveling across departments, including development and maintenance of leveling frameworks. 
  • Partner with HR leadership and practice group leaders on compensation recommendations, presenting findings and analysis to senior stakeholders. 
  • Lead pay equity audits and monitor compliance with pay transparency and pay equity regulations, recommending corrective action where needed. 
  • Mentor and review the work of junior compensation analysts. 
  • Manage relationships with compensation survey vendors and consultants. 
  • Maintain confidentiality of sensitive compensation data. 
  • Serve as a subject matter expert on Compensation. 
  • Other duties as assigned.  

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in human resources, business, finance, or related field;
  • 8+ years of experience in compensation analysis, HR analytics, or total rewards.
  • Strong knowledge of compensation regulations, benchmarking and survey tools.
  • Advanced proficiency in Excel; experience with HRIS systems (UKG preferred) and data visualization tools.
  • Excellent communication, problem-solving, and project management skills.
  • Ability to handle sensitive data with discretion and integrity.
  • Demonstrated experience leading cross-functional projects and mentoring junior staff.
  • Strong background in analytical strategies, training, and change management.
  • Certification such as Certified Compensation Professional (CCP) or SHRM certification required, or actively in progress.

Firm Overview

Ogletree Deakins is one of the largest labor and employment law firms representing management in all types of employment-related legal matters. Best Law Firms® has named Ogletree Deakins a “Law Firm of the Year” for 14 consecutive years. In the 2025 edition, the publication named Ogletree Deakins its “Law Firm of the Year” in the Litigation – Labor and Employment category. Ogletree Deakins has more than 1,100 attorneys located in 60 offices across the United States and in Europe, Canada, and Mexico. The firm represents a diverse range of clients, including many of the Fortune 50 companies in the U.S.
